E458 TRJ is a 1987 Vauxhall Senator in White with a 2,968c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 10 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 50%.
Across all 1987 Vauxhall Senator models, the average MOT pass rate is 73.3% with a typical mileage of 86,964 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Vauxhall Senator fails its MOT is suspension component mounting prescribed area is excessively corroded, accounting for 1,060 recorded failures. If you're considering buying E458 TRJ,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Vauxhall Senator typically stays on UK roads for around 41 years. At 39 years old, this Vauxhall Senator is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
